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0051691126 931291 7439662
7366830149 8133443042 080870514
7366830149 8133443042 080870514
7439178 370 6402 424 7758842
All about undefined
Interested in learning more?
7366830149 8133443042 080870514
7439178 370 6402 424 7758842
See more
61 02652
02013141 79841820 60 069 9883442
See more
70650629356 97966655 25
71 73773 316
See more